Bill Gates' unprecedented meeting

Although they are two long-time names in the technology field, Bill Gates and Linus Torvalds had their first meal together.

On June 22, Bill Gates, the founder of Microsoft, met with Linus Torvalds, the Finnish programmer also known as the “father” of Linux. This was the first time the two appeared in public together, at a dinner that was said to be intimate and hosted by Mark Russinovich, the Chief Technology Officer of Microsoft Azure.

A photo posted on LinkedIn of Bill Gates, Linus Torvalds and David Cutler, a veteran Microsoft engineer, has attracted attention. Mark Russinovich did not give a specific reason for this meeting, but the photo he posted on LinkedIn has attracted much attention in the technology community.

Gates and Torvalds have been in the tech industry for more than 50 years, but have never been seen together in public. Interestingly, these two tech giants seem to come from two completely different worlds .

The founder of Microsoft is known for “commoditizing” software, the core of the business. Gates focuses on making money through a licensing model and controlling the ecosystem to maximize profits, with an approach that promotes a closed-source software environment.

Torvalds, meanwhile, is a pioneer in the open source environment, bringing Linux to programmers around the world to develop together. He advocates software freedom, puts developers first, and places a strong emphasis on collaboration.

Torvalds has often satirized the way Microsoft operates, as well as joked about Windows software errors. “Microsoft is not evil. They simply make bad operating systems. PCs are like air conditioners, open the window (Windows) and everything breaks,” he once said.

Wccftech believes that perhaps the difference in ideology is the main reason why the two have never met before. However, other than that, there has never been any other hostility between them.

Many are curious about what was discussed during the conversation. According to Mark Russinovich, the meeting did not involve any major decisions about the operating system kernel.

“Linus never met Bill, and Dave (David) never met Linus. No major kernel decisions were made here, but maybe at the next dinner,” he wrote.
